Meet Our Team

Jan Adams
Founder, Chairman of the Board

Jan Adams has over 43 years of civil engineering experience including public works, residential, commercial and industrial projects.

He has also been recognized for his leadership as the President of Orange County Chapter of the Consulting Engineers and Land Surveyors of California, as well as Chairman of the Board of the Southern California Association of Civil Engineers and Land Surveyors.

 

Jan’s many years of experience in business management insures that Adams Streeter’s business affairs are conducted with integrity and on a sound financial basis.

Randy Streeter
Founder, President

Randy Streeter has over 40 years of experience managing projects including master planned residential communities and difficult hillside residential subdivisions.

He has managed extensive office, retail, and industrial projects that included master planned industrial and office parks, as well as retail shopping centers. Randy has also supervised the design of City, County and Water District Agency projects including public parks, public buildings, road and utility improvements, and low-income housing.

 

Randy’s experience covers all aspects of civil engineering design, including land planning, due diligence, governmental processing, and preparation of civil engineering plans for grading, storm drain, roadways and sewer and water improvements. He plays an integral role in all civil design projects for the firm, thoroughly reviewing and approving all plans to ensure the finest projects.

Nick Streeter—PE, PLS
Senior Vice President

Nick Streeter has over 15 years of experience as a Professional Civil Engineer and Land Surveyor. He has experience designing and managing many projects.

These projects include residential, commercial, and public works projects throughout Orange County, Riverside County, and the Coachella Valley.

 

Nick has extensive knowledge in preparation of entitlement documents, tentative and final maps, street, sewer, water, and drainage improvement plans, along with grading plans and WQMP & SWPPP reports.

 

Nick holds a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ering from Cal Poly San Luis Obispo and a MBA from Chapman University. He is a qualified SWPPP Developer (QSD), and a Professional Civil Engineer and Surveyor in the State of California.

Felix Gonzalez—PE, QSD/P
Vice President of Commercial Engineering

Felix Gonzalez brings over 23 years of experience in all facets of civil engineering, land development and surveying.

His depth of experience includes site planning and development, entitlement procurement, tenant improvements, ADA site improvements, construction documents, value engineering, construction administration and project management.

 

Felix brings high quality service and value to each project he manages and is a highly analytical problem solver. Felix has experience in a variety of project types including commercial, industrial, retail, drive-thru restaurants, institutional, residential, medical office, automotive, and technology. He oversees all technical aspects of the company’s Commercial Engineering projects.

 

Felix holds a Bachelor of Science in Civil Engineering from California State University, Long Beach, is a qualified SWPPP Developer & Practitioner (QSD/P) and a registered Professional Engineer in the State of California.
